We theater lovers of the Twin Cities area are proud to share our home with the Children's Theatre Company, the Guthrie, the Minnesota Opera, and the multitude of other institutions, large and small, that make our local theater community one of the best in the nation. That community has suffered a great loss with the announcement of Theatre de la Jeune Lune's closing.

Jeune Lune created theatrical and operatic pieces with a physical ingenuity, visual expressiveness, mischievous wit and outrageous originality that I have never witnessed on any other stage. Their work was hilariously funny, devastatingly emotional and flawlessly suited to their beautiful warehouse home on First Street. Jeune Lune was unique, and it will be greatly missed by theater fans locally and nationwide.

Yet the weekend's news is not entirely sad: We can still be grateful that the brilliant artists and collaborators who comprised Jeune Lune chose to share their work with us in Minneapolis and hopeful that they will continue to create outstanding theater for many years to come.
